embody

embody [ em-BOD-ee ]
[ transitive verb ]

MEANING :
1. to incarnate or provide with a bodily form
2. to incorporate or be part of a system
3. to represent materially
4. to embrace or be a part of

USAGE EXAMPLE 1 :
Their ideas were embodied in the belief that they would be reincarnated.

USAGE EXAMPLE 2 :
Any proposed service must embody the BBC’s core values and be communicated to all interested parties ahead of its introduction.
